Nefertiti – Queen of Egypt

Nefertiti, additionally referred to as Neferneferuaten-Nefertiti, (flourished fourteenth century bc), queen of Egypt and partner of King Ikhanaton (formerly Amenhotep IV; reigned c. 1353–36 bc), WHO vie a distinguished role within the cult of the sun god referred to as the Aton.

Nefertiti’s parentage is unrecorded, but, as her name interprets as “A stunning lady Has return,” early Egyptologists believed that she should are a patrician from Mitanni (Syria). there’s sturdy evidence, however, to recommend that she was the Egyptian-born girl of the attender Ay, brother of Akhenaton’s mother, Tiy. though nothing is thought of Nefertiti’s parentage, she did have a younger sister, Mutnodjmet. queen bore six daughters at intervals ten years of her wedding, the elder 3 being born at Thebes, the younger 3 at Tell el-Amarna. 2 of her daughters became queens of Egypt.

The earliest pictures of queen return from the Theban tombs of the royal manservant Parennefer and also the functionary ramate, wherever she is shown incidental her husband. within the Theban temple referred to as Hwt-Benben (“Mansion of the Benben Stone”; the benben was a cult object related to star ritual), queen vie a additional distinguished role, usurping kinglike privileges so as to function a priest and supply to the Aton. a gaggle of blocks recovered from Karnak (Luxor) and Hermopolis Magna (Al-Ashmunayn) shows queen collaborating within the ritual smiting of the feminine enemies of Egypt. She wears her own distinctive headdress—a tall, straight-edged, topped blue crown.

By the tip of Akhenaton’s fifth regnal year, the Aton had become Egypt’s dominant national god. The recent state temples were closed and also the court transferred to a purposeful capital town, Akhetaton (Amarna). Here queen continued to play a vital non secular role, worshiping aboard her husband and serving because the feminine part within the divine triad shaped by the god Aton, the king Ikhanaton, and his queen. Her sex, stressed by her hyperbolically female body form and her fine linen clothes, and her fertility, stressed by the constant look of the six princesses, indicate that she was thought-about a living fertility deity. queen and also the house appeared on non-public pious stelae and on the walls of nonroyal tombs, and pictures of queen stood at the four corners of her husband’s coffin.

Some historians, having thought-about her reliefs and statuary, believe that queen could have acted as queen regnant—her husband’s coruler instead of his consort. However, the proof is by no means that conclusive, and there’s no written proof to verify her political standing.

Soon when Akhenaton’s twelfth regnal year, one among the princesses died, 3 disappeared (and are probable to own died), and queen nonexistent. the only logical thinking is that queen additionally died, however there’s no record of her death and no proof that she was ever buried within the Amarna royal place. Early Egyptologists, misunderstanding the matter proof recovered from the Maru-Aten sun temple at Amarna, deduced that queen had separated from Ikhanaton and had retired to measure either within the north palace at Amarna or in Thebes. This theory is currently discredited. Others have urged that she outlived her husband, took the name Smenkhkare, and dominated alone as feminine king before handing the throne to Pharaoh. there’s smart proof for a King Smenkhkare, however the identification within the twentieth century of a frame buried within the natural depression of the Kings as Tutankhamen’s brother makes it unlikely that queen and Smenkhkare were an equivalent person.

Nefertiti’s body has ne’er been discovered. Had she died at Amarna, it looks unthinkable that she wouldn’t are buried within the Amarna royal place. however the burial within the natural depression of the Kings confirms that a minimum of one among the Amarna burials was reinterred at Thebes throughout Tutankhamen’s reign. Egyptologists have thus speculated that queen is also one among the unidentified bodies recovered from the caches of royal mummies within the natural depression of the Kings. within the early twenty first century attention has targeted on the “Younger Lady” found within the place of Amenhotep II, though it’s currently accepted that this body is nearly definitely too young to be queen.

Amarna was abandoned presently when Akhenaton’s death, and queen was forgotten till, in 1912, a German archeologic mission semiconductor diode by Ludwig Borchardt discovered a portrait bust of queen lying within the ruins of the Amarna workshop of the sculptor Thutmose. The bust went on show at the Egyptian depository in Berlin within the Twenties and at once attracted worldwide attention, inflicting queen to become one among the foremost recognizable and, despite a missing left eye, most stunning feminine figures from the traditional world.
